Abstract

The object of this invention is to disclose a retaining structure for pivoting of a hand tool, mainly comprising an inner thread hole formed at a front end of a pivot retaining shaft. After the pivot retaining shaft is threaded into a pivotal block of a grip portion and a clamp portion, a taper engaging thread member is locked therein. The inner thread hole is expanded by the engaging thread member to make the pivot retaining shaft be jammed without rotation, so as to achieve preventing the pivot retaining shaft from the occurrence of rotating and disengaging when the clamp portion rotates relatively to the grip portion, and further to eliminate inconvenience of malfunction or influencing work efficiency due to disengagement of the pivot retaining shaft.

[Embodiment] 1287496 The present invention relates to Hand tool pivoting fixed structure, please refer to the first figure to the fourth figure, the hand tool pivoting fixed structure is mainly _ work and body (1), for convenience in the description of this practice A clamp type hand tool is a structural description, the tool body ( 1) comprising a clamping portion (1 〇), a rotating portion (and a grip portion (30), wherein the clamping portion Π 0) is operative to hold the object, the auxiliary grip The part (3 〇) is for the user to hold the force, which is the structural feature of the general-made tongs, which is not the focus of the present invention, and will not be described here. The pivoting part (20) includes The two-arc-shaped card-abutting screw (2 〇u# and the first-throttle block (2 i ) formed in the lost solid portion (1 〇) corresponds to the front end of the grip portion (30). a second pole block (2 2 ) of the first pivot block (2 work) at the end of the clamping portion (the work piece), and the inner side of the first pivot block (2 1 ) has a through hole (2 1 1) The second block (2 2 ) corresponds to the first pivot block (2丄), the perforation (211) has an i hole (221), and the Wei hole (221) is slightly expanded from the outer side to the inner side; The pivoting portion (2 〇) further includes a two-pole shaft (2 # 3 ) 'the front portion of the pivot shaft (23) has a threaded portion (2 3), and the threaded portion (2 3 1) is used to pivot the shaft (2 3) can be screwed into the screw hole (2 2 1) of the second pivot block (22) and the front end of the _ shaft (2 3 ) Inwardly recessedly formed - inner screw hole (232)', the inner screw hole (2 3 2 ) is provided for the screwing screw (2〇ι) to be screwed; and the invention is assembled first, the tool body (1) Loss of solidity (ι〇) 7 1287496: The first pivot block (21) is attached to the second pivot block (2 2) of the grip portion (3 Ο), and the perforation of the H block (2 1) (2 1 1 ) communicating with the screw hole ( 2 21 ) of the second pivot block ( 2 2 ); extending the pivot shaft (23) from the through hole 11 of the clamping portion (以), and pivoting the shaft (2) 3) The threaded portion of the front section (2 31) is again in the screw hole (2 2 1) of the second pivot block (2 2 ) of the grip (3 0); ^ the snap screw (2 〇 1) is The inner screw hole (2 3 2) of the front end of the pivot shaft (23) is locked, and the card-shaped screw (2◦1) has a vertebra shape design, so that the (four) hole of the pivot shaft (23) is After the screw is pressed against the screw (2G1), #(2 3) will be selected to fit tightly with the screw hole (2 21) of the second insert (2 2) of the grip (3 〇). In the state of use, the first pivot block (2 work) of the clamping portion (the work piece) is in contact with the pivoting shaft (23) after the thread is not threaded, so Clamping part (i 〇) The relative rotation of the handle portion (3◦) can be made; and the front portion of the pivot shaft (23) is squeezed to the screw hole of the handle portion (30). 2 2 1 ), the sub-clamped screw (2 01) is locked and extended by the inner screw hole (2 3 φ 2 ) at the front end of the pivot shaft (2 3), so the pivot (2 3 ) is not at all There will be loosening of the tool body (1) in the 5-week integer, so that failure due to the pivoting of the pivot shaft (23) can be avoided.
